Playwright 1.0 is gepubliseer, 'n pakket vir die outomatisering van werk met Chromium, Firefox en WebKit

Microsoft gepubliseer projek vrystelling Dramaturg 1.0, wat 'n universele API bied vir die outomatisering van bedrywighede in die blaaierkoppelvlak. Byvoorbeeld, Playwright laat jou toe om 'n draaiboek voor te berei om 'n spesifieke werf in 'n nuwe oortjie oop te maak, 'n vorm in te vul/indien, die wyser na sekere elemente te skuif, teen verwysingsresultate na te gaan of 'n skermskoot te neem. Die projek is ontwerp as 'n biblioteek vir die Node.js-platform en verskaf gelisensieer onder Apache 2.0.

Dramaturg kenmerke:

  • Vermoë om 'n algemene skrif en API te gebruik wanneer u met verskillende blaaiers werk gebaseer op Chromium, Firefox en WebKit;
  • Vermoë om komplekse skrifte te skep wat oor verskeie bladsye, domeine en iframes strek;
  • Wag outomaties vir elemente om gereed te wees voordat aksies geaktiveer word soos om 'n vorm te klik en in te vul;
  • Onderskepping van netwerkaktiwiteit om netwerkversoeke te ontleed;
  • Ondersteuning vir die bekendstelling van filterskrifte vir arbitrêre wysiging van bladsye;
  • Die vermoë om mobiele toestelle, ligging en toegangsregte na te boots (jy kan byvoorbeeld 'n spesifieke gebruikerligging in maps.google.com simuleer en die skepping van kaartskermkiekies outomatiseer);
  • Genereer gereelde muis- en sleutelbordgebeurtenisse;
  • Ondersteuning vir die op- en aflaai van lêers.

Bron: opennet.ru

Voeg 'n opmerking